public void uploadConfigDir(File configDir, String configName) throws IOException, KeeperException, InterruptedException {
try(SolrZkClient zkClient = new SolrZkClient(zkServer.getZkAddress(),
AbstractZkTestCase.TIMEOUT, 45000, null)) {
ZkController.uploadConfigDir(zkClient, configDir, configName);
}
}
public NamedList<Object> createCollection(String name, int numShards, int replicationFactor,
String configName, Map<String, String> collectionProperties) throws SolrServerException, IOException {
ModifiableSolrParams params = new ModifiableSolrParams();
params.set(CoreAdminParams.ACTION, CollectionAction.CREATE.name());
params.set(CoreAdminParams.NAME, name);
params.set("numShards", numShards);
params.set("replicationFactor", replicationFactor);
params.set("collection.configName", configName);
if(collectionProperties != null) {
for(Map.Entry<String, String> property : collectionProperties.entrySet()){
params.set(CoreAdminParams.PROPERTY_PREFIX + property.getKey(), property.getValue());
}
}
QueryRequest request = new QueryRequest(params);
request.setPath("/admin/collections");
return solrClient.request(request);
}
